Q: My old badge stopped working after the Merrowgate system migration — what do I do? A: This is expected. Legacy badges were retired when the new Kestrel readers went live across Thornaby House. Send the employee to the facilities desk with photo confirmation from their line manager, issue a replacement from the migration stock, and record it in the day log. While the replacement syncs, the stairwell doors accept the interim code below.

door code, bahop-bajep: bdg-MT-7

CI note — Pickwick optimizer builds. Support folks: if a customer says their pick-list routes look scrambled after an update, first check whether their site got the nightly build instead of the stable channel — the Harrowgate CI pipeline occasionally mislabels nightlies when the tagging step races the artifact upload. It's cosmetic in CI but very real on the floor. Ask them to roll back via the updater, then file it with us. Include the build token from their About screen, shown below.

session token of kahog-bahif = htk9_f63daec35

## Further Reading

Flaky integration tests in the Veltrix payments service remain the top cause of delayed release cuts. Most failures trace to the ledger-reconciliation suite, which depends on timing-sensitive mocks of the Corvane settlement gateway. Retries mask the problem; they do not fix it. Before approving a release, check the flake-rate dashboard and quarantine list rather than re-running the pipeline blind. Triage history, ownership per suite, and the quarantine policy are documented on the internal page linked below.

runbook for kadug-kajep: https://kibana.novacdyn.internal/run

**Q: How do contractors get through the shuttle-bus gate at Ferndale Court?**

A: The gate by Bay C stays locked outside peak hours, and the shuttle driver can't open it from the bus. Reception should walk first-time visitors over or just give them the keypad code. The current gate code is shown below.

door code, bafog-kawip: bdg-HQ-8

Handover for new team members: the Pictovault image cache has a slow memory leak — evicted entries keep a reference through the decode callback, so heap grows roughly 40MB/day under normal load. Mitigation for now is the nightly service restart. The fix is in review. Background, heap dumps, and repro steps are on the internal page.

runbook for yafop-kafof: https://confluence.tolvaqsys.internal/browse/browse/display/pages/2994